141/1978 Sb.



DECREE



Minister of Foreign Affairs



of 16 December 2002. November 1978



on the agreement between the Government of the Czechoslovak Socialist Republic and the Government

The Republic of Finland on cooperation in the field of tourism



On 20 April. December 1977 in Prague was the agreement signed between the Government of

The Czechoslovak Socialist Republic and the Government of the Republic of Finland

cooperation in the field of tourism. Agreement entered into force

According to article 5 on the day 14. October 1978.



English translation of the text of the agreement shall be published at the same time.



Minister:



Ing. Chňoupek v.r.



The AGREEMENT



between the Government of the Czechoslovak Socialist Republic and the Government of Finland

Republic on cooperation in the field of tourism



The Government of the Czechoslovak Socialist Republic and the Government of the Republic of Finland,

Desiring to achieve closer cooperation in the field of tourism,



Recognizing the importance of tourism, not only for the development of national

economies of the two countries, but also for the broader development of mutual

friendly relations,



having regard to the provisions relating to the development of tourism in the

The final act of the Conference on security and cooperation in Europe

signed at Helsinki on 1. August 1975



have agreed as follows:



Article 1



The Contracting Parties shall develop cooperation in the field of tourism

between the Czechoslovak Socialist Republic and the Republic of Finland:



To this end, the Contracting Parties shall promote:



and) tourism between the two countries, using all modes of transport,



(b)) of the path of organised travel agencies and other organizations

the path on the occasion of the cultural and sports events, trade fairs and

Professional thematic tours with special attention to youth, travel



(c)) closer cooperation the tourism authorities of the payroll of both countries as well as between

other organisations and institutions involved in the development of

Tourism,



d) exchange of experience and methods, the development of tourism and the exchange of

publications, research materials, statistical and other

basic information from all sections of the domestic and foreign travel

tourism in both countries.



Article 2



In the interest of mutual development of tourism will be the Contracting Parties

endeavour to create conditions to ensure that their citizens are better

informed about how to travel in the other country.



Article 3



The competent authorities of the Contracting Parties will be tourism, conclude

protocols or prepare periodic plans in order to accomplish this

the agreement; If necessary, they will evaluate their performance and development

mutual tourism.



Article 4



Salaries associated with the mutual tourism will be carried out according to the

The payment agreement between the Czechoslovak Republic and Finland signed in

Prague, 23. February 1959, including any applicable accessories.



Article 5



This agreement shall enter into force 30 days after the date when the Contracting Parties

Exchange Notes through the diplomatic channel confirming that it has satisfied all

the necessary legal conditions to ensure that the agreement is in force.



Article 6



This agreement shall remain in force for a period of five years. Then it will silently

always extended for a further year, unless it is in writing, through diplomatic

the path is terminated by any of the Contracting Parties six months before the

expiration of the relevant period.



Done at Prague on 20. December 1977 in two original copies in the

the English language.
